Understanding Home Inspection: Unveiling Hidden Issues
A home inspection is a crucial process that involves a thorough examination of a residential property by a qualified professional. It goes beyond a typical walk-through, delving into the structural integrity, systems, and overall condition of the home. The primary goal is to uncover any hidden issues that might affect the safety, value, or functionality of the property. This is particularly important for buyers who are investing in a new home, as it provides insights into potential areas requiring repair and maintenance.
During an inspection, experts assess various elements such as the roof, electrical wiring, plumbing, heating/cooling systems, and even potential hazards like mold or asbestos. By identifying these issues early on, homeowners can take proactive measures to address them, thereby avoiding costly repairs in the future. Regular home inspections are a vital component of home repair and maintenance, ensuring that any problems are addressed before they escalate.
The Role of Consulting in Long-Term Home Health
In the realm of home ownership, consulting plays a pivotal role in ensuring long-term health and integrity of residences. Professional consultants offer expert insights into structural soundness, energy efficiency, and potential safety hazards that may not be immediately apparent to homeowners. They conduct thorough inspections, identifying subtle issues like faulty wiring, poor ventilation, or foundational cracks that could lead to costly repairs if left unaddressed. By providing detailed reports and recommendations, consulting services empower homeowners with the knowledge to prioritize home repair and maintenance tasks effectively.
Regular home maintenance guided by consultant advice can significantly extend the lifespan of a property while enhancing its overall value. Consultants also offer guidance on compliance with local building codes, ensuring that any renovations or repairs meet safety standards. This proactive approach not only safeguards residents’ well-being but also prevents minor issues from escalating into major problems, thereby saving time and money in the long run.
Practical Tips for Effective Home Repair and Maintenance
Staying on top of home repair and maintenance is essential for ensuring your property remains in good condition. A proactive approach can save you from costly surprises down the line. Regularly inspect your home, focusing on visible issues like damaged walls, leaky faucets, or loose fixtures. Addressing these problems early prevents them from escalating into major repairs.
Keep a running list of tasks, prioritizing based on urgency and importance. Simple DIY projects like caulking cracks, tightening hinges, or replacing air filters are cost-effective ways to maintain your home’s value. Additionally, scheduling professional inspections annually can help identify potential issues, ensuring you’re aware of any necessary repairs before they become major concerns.
